Wearing goggles would be most useful in which situation?
a patient with bronchitis
a patient who has an upper respiratory infection
a patient who has a history of aphthous ulcers
a patient with an active herpetic lesion
a patient with an active herpetic lesion
Rationale: a patient with an active herpetic lesion – Active weeping herpetic lesions pose a risk to the mucous membranes of the eyes. If the virus enters the eyes, it can cause blindness.
